What is The Career Clarity Framework?
A four-part model to help you reflect, realign, and forge ahead.
Get clear on your career
Explore your strengths, core values, and interests. Together, we will figure out what energises you and what drains you, so you know exactly what kind of career you’re chasing.
Define success
Get clear on what success actually looks like for you. We’ll go beyond external expectations to identify a lifestyle, impact, and work environment that aligns with your goals.
Evaluate your current path
Look at your current role with fresh eyes: see what fits, what doesn’t, and what might be missing. We’ll clarify the gaps between where you are and where you want to go.
Take action
Determine your next step with confidence, whether it’s staying, shifting, exploring, or upskilling. You’ll leave with a personalised Clarity Plan to guide your chosen path.
